Beejive calls the $19.95 price a 'device license' and it's just that: it's good for the particular device it's installed on. When you purchase the software, you'll be asked for your Berry's PIN. You won't be able to transfer the license over to any other device. Here's what the website says:
"...For use on one BlackBerry device only, can not be transfered to other devices at any time..."
